Oversees the administration of public health services, responsible for preventing epidemics and the spread of disease, protecting against environmental hazards and injuries, promoting and encouraging healthy behaviors and responding to disasters and assisting communities in recovery. Services include Birth Certificates, Death Related Records/Permits, Air Pollution Control, Tap Water Testing, Lead Information, Public Facility Health Inspection, Restaurant/Food Sanitation, Food Safety Education, General Safety Education, General Health Education Programs, Vaccine Information, Administrative Entities, Hazardous Materials Collection Sites, County Offices of Emergency Services and Medical Information Services.

Eligibility
Those born in the State of Missouri during 1920 to the present
Required documents
Photo ID
Hours
Mon-Fri - 8:00am to 4:30pm
Additional Contact Information
Languages
English
Application process
- Order By Telephone at 1-866-225-2072
- Come In Person For Service
- Write For Service (allow two weeks for processing, all requests sent by mail MUST be notarized by a notary public in order to be processed)
- Order Online at www.vitalchek.com/vital-records (allow 3-5 business days for delivery)
Fees
- $15.00 per birth certificate
- $10.00 for additional copies
Service area
Missouri State
